GENVR recorded a moderate increase of 2.64% during the session, pushing the price to $1.56. Trading volume appeared consistent with recent averages, suggesting the move was driven by steady buyer interest rather than a sudden spike in speculative activity. As a contingent value right, GENVR is not a conventional equity but a contractual right tied to specific future events—most likely the outcome of Gen Digital’s (formerly NortonLifeLock) acquisition or divestiture milestones. The security’s value is highly sensitive to news flow and investor perceptions of whether the triggering conditions will be met. In the broader context, CVRs are considered high-risk instruments because their payoff depends on binary outcomes. The recent uptick may reflect growing confidence that the company will achieve the necessary milestones, such as regulatory approvals or operational targets. However, the total addressable market for such rights is limited, and liquidity can be thin, which occasionally amplifies price swings. The current move aligns with a cautious optimism among holders, as GENVR has been trending upward from the $1.48 support zone. Any shift in sentiment from the underlying company’s announcements could quickly alter this trajectory.

Price action reveals an orderly advance from the established $1.48 support level, which has held during recent pullbacks. The $1.64 resistance area has acted as a ceiling in prior sessions; a decisive break above this level could open the path toward higher valuations. On the support side, a retreat below $1.48 may signal weakening momentum and potentially bring the next floor near $1.40. Technically, short-term momentum indicators are in neutral territory, with the relative strength index (RSI) likely settling in the mid-50s range. This suggests neither overbought nor oversold conditions, leaving room for further movement in either direction. The moving averages (such as the 20-day and 50-day) are not well-defined for CVRs due to their limited trading history, but recent price action shows a series of higher lows, indicative of a mild bullish trend. The security remains within a narrow consolidation band, and the lack of extreme volatility implies traders are waiting for a catalyst. Volume patterns have not signaled any unusual accumulation or distribution, reinforcing the view that the current trend is driven by incremental buying rather than a rush for the exit.

A breakout above $1.64 would represent a psychological victory for bulls and may encourage additional buying, potentially targeting the $1.75–$1.80 area. Conversely, a failure to hold the $1.48 support could lead to a retest of the $1.40 level, where buyers might step in again. The key driver remains any news from Gen Digital regarding the contingent event—whether that be a merger milestone, regulatory clearance, or earnings release that influences the probability of payout. Because CVRs are essentially zero-sum instruments (holders receive a fixed amount per right if the event occurs), the price movement is a direct reflection of the market’s probability assessment. If confidence increases, the rights could trade closer to the maximum payout; if it wanes, they may approach zero. Traders should monitor corporate announcements and broader sector sentiment closely. Given the binary nature of the security, adverse developments could lead to sharp declines, while positive updates could spark further upside. The coming weeks may provide clarity, but until then, GENVR’s price is likely to remain range-bound between support and resistance.
